For the 2025-26 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 718 students in Wellesley, MA (there are , serving 808 private students). 47% of all K-12 students in Wellesley, MA are educated in public schools (compared to the MA state average of 88%). Wellesley has one of the highest concentrations of top-ranked public schools in Massachusetts.
The top-ranked public schools in Wellesley, MA are John D Hardy, Hunnewell and Sprague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Wellesley, MA public schools have an average math proficiency score of 82% (versus the Massachusetts public school average of 43%), and reading proficiency score of 74% (versus the 45% statewide average). Schools in Wellesley have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 1% of Massachusetts public schools.
Minority enrollment is 40% of the student body (majority Asian), which is less than the Massachusetts public school average of 47% (majority Hispanic).
